CSC Digital Printing System

Yaml escape percent. Escape YAML strings, format YAML files, and handle special cha...

Yaml escape percent. Escape YAML strings, format YAML files, and handle special characters. Dec 8, 2015 · You'll notice that the above isn't wrapped in single-quotes like it is in your code. ampersand: "&" Unicode Escapes a. In YAML, special characters must be properly escaped to ensure they are interpreted correctly. single quote: "\u0027" c. space: "\u0020" b. By default, yaml does not enclose quotes with strings. Jul 23, 2025 · YAML (YAML Ain’t Markup Language) is a popular human-readable data serialization format often used for configuration files and data exchange. May 16, 2025 · Learn how to properly escape quotes and special characters in YAML files with this detailed step-by-step guide. Sometimes, You have a colon and a hyphen in the values. . In YAML, \n is used to represent a new line, \t is used to represent a tab, and \\ is used to represent the slash. Download Dash for macOS to access this and other cheat sheets offline. Learn yaml - Escaping Characters YAML supports three styles of escape notation: Entity Escapes a. Lists and hashes can contain nested lists and hashes, forming a tree structure; arbitrary graphs can be represented using YAML aliases (similar to XML in SOAP). In addition, since whitespace is folded, YAML uses bash style "\ " to escape additional spaces that are part of the content and should not be folded. nested double quote: " She said, "I quit" " c. Why Escaping is Necessary in YAML To understand escaping, we first need to know how Feb 25, 2025 · Master YAML debugging with our essential guide on escaping characters and fixing syntax issues for error-free configuration files. For example, Url contains these characters, So wrap in double or single quotes instead of escape characters. Simplify your coding experience today! Free online YAML escape and unescape tool. nested single quote: ' He was May 11, 2012 · What does the percent sign mean in Yaml? Ask Question Asked 13 years, 9 months ago Modified 13 years, 9 months ago May 25, 2016 · I need to properly escape single and double quotes in an ansible playbook in order to set the environment variable. colon: ":" c. space: " " b. May 18, 2011 · How can I escape % characters in YAML? Asked 14 years, 9 months ago Modified 12 years, 1 month ago Viewed 31k times Dec 14, 2025 · How to Escape Colons and Special Characters in YAML Strings: Swagger Editor Behavior Explained via YAML Specification YAML (YAML Ain’t Markup Language) is a human-readable data serialization format widely used in configuration files, API specifications (e. Easy-to-use YAML processor for developers and DevOps professionals. I may be incorrect on that point, but the fact that the command is separated into elements of a sequence (YAML parlance for array) strongly suggests that the tool that consumes this will consider each element a single argument Im trying various escape characters for the individual symbols, but nothing I do make YAML accept this string here (a regex in case it wasn't… May 15, 2001 · YAML uses similar slash style escape sequences as C. When should you escape quotes, slashes, and other characters? How do you handle newlines and multi-line strings? In this comprehensive guide, we‘ll unpack everything you need to know to properly escape characters like a YAML pro. double quote in single quote: 'Is "I always lie" a true statement?' b. [3] YAML is intended to be read and written in streams, a feature inspired by SAX How to escape indicator characters (colon and hyphen) in YAML Asked 13 years, 8 months ago Modified 1 year, 6 months ago Viewed 504k times Nov 13, 2023 · However, one aspect of YAML that trips up many first-time users is escaping. None of this works: - name: Set environment variable command: > e Jan 12, 2015 · On CentOS 7 I am using cloud-init to spin off a droplet using the DigitalOcean API which requires YAML formatting. When you use special characters, You need to enclose them in double or single quotes. , OpenAPI/Swagger), and data exchange. Learn how to escape YAML characters correctly, including quotes, colons, hashes, brackets, and special symbols. Escape sequences are reused from C, and whitespace wrapping for multi-line strings is inspired by HTML. The YAML spec says there is no way to escape characters inside literal scalars ( starting with |), so you cannot insert extra newlines, or other escape sequences withing these. I'm assuming that whatever tool consumes this file will correctly escape each part. Includes clear examples, common mistakes, and best practices for fixing invalid YAML formatting in configuration files. I got most parts working fine, but struggle on escaping the commands running at ' Mar 4, 2020 · Howto: Escape $ (var) in Azure DevOps YAML Ask Question Asked 5 years, 11 months ago Modified 2 years, 9 months ago YAML cheat sheet for Dash - YAML syntax, data structures, and formatting reference. g. double quote: "\u0022" Quoted Escapes a. In this article, we will learn, How to escape the special character in YAML. Oct 7, 2015 · In addition you can escape other special characters like linefeed (\n) and escape an end-of-line by preceding it by a backslash. sbb ddz oif plw sev xrl ggo fen okh srs grd htn idj zbh svk